Eritrean Development Foundation to Honor Meb Keflezighi
Dinner to be held May 19, 2005 in Washington, D.C. at the Capitol Hilton
Press Release

Washington, DC--Meb Keflezighi, Eritrean-American Olympic Silver Medalist and top United States distance runner will be honored at the Eritrean Development Foundation’s benefit dinner. The event will be held on May 19, 2005 at 6:00 PM, at the Capital Hilton, 1001 16th Street, NW, Washington, D.C.

Meb became the first American man since 1976 to win an Olympic medal in the men's marathon, taking the silver for the United States at the 2004 Olympic games in Athens. He cemented his place among the world's best runners by coming in second at the ING New York City Marathon in November 2004 and achieved the best United States men’s finish in New York in over 10 years.

Meb was born in Asmara, Eritrea, immigrated to the United States with his family at age 12 with no knowledge of English and limited means. In 1998, he became a United States citizen and graduated from UCLA in 1999, majoring in Communications and Business Administration.

“Meb is an inspiration to all new Americans and his story demonstrates the power of the American Dream,” said Ghebre Selassie Mehreteab, 2005 EDF Dinner Chairman who is the Chief Executive Officer of the NHP Foundation. “Meb and his family have shown that hard work, determination and sacrifice can transform one’s circumstances and perfectly embody the spirit of the Eritrean Development Foundations activities in Eritrea,” added Dr. Yacob Fisseha, Chairman of the Eritrean Development Foundation Board of Directors.

Eritrea Development Foundation

The Eritrean Development Foundation is a 501(c)(3) non-profit humanitarian organization, working to promote economic, social, and cultural development in Eritrea. Funds raised from this benefit dinner will enable the Foundation to continue and expand its relief, development and humanitarian efforts, which include HIV/AIDS awareness and education, nutritional supplements for women and children, water catchments project, a summer youth camp, and book drives.
